Hearing set April 16 for County Ditch 12A engineer’s repair report
Summary
The board adopted orders to file the engineer’s repair report for County Ditch 12A and set a public hearing for April 16 at 9 a.m.; landowners will be notified at least 10 days before the hearing.

The McLeod County Board adopted findings in order to file the engineer’s repair report for County Ditch 12A and set a public hearing for April 16 at 9:00 a.m. at the McLeod County Government Center.
The auditor/treasurer presented the findings-in-order and repair report and said an informal meeting with landowners and the engineers was held on Feb. 24. The board clarified that approving the findings and setting the hearing does not authorize construction; it directs the filing of the engineer’s report and establishes a public hearing where landowners may provide input and objections.
The auditor/treasurer indicated optional dates had been considered (April 16 or 17) and the board settled on April 16 at 9:00 a.m. Staff said landowners will be notified at least 10 days before the hearing, and commissioners noted the issue involves serious deficiencies in the ditch system that need transparent review.
Motion and vote: Commissioner Krueger moved and Commissioner Chochka seconded adopting the order and setting the hearing; the motion carried by voice vote.
Staff will publish and mail hearing notices as required and present the engineer’s report at the scheduled public hearing.
